When performing a square one length below the shoulders haircut, the correct place to begin cutting the hair is normally at the nape of the neck. This method involves sectioning the hair and starting the cut at the nape to create a strong, clean line at the perimeter or baseline that can be followed through to the rest of the haircut. Professionals often begin at this point as it sets the length for the entire haircut and ensures an even, balanced cut. Throughout the cutting process, it is important to maintain correct body posture and use precise sections to achieve a square and even result.
